您好,欢迎访问三七文档
当前位置:首页 > 建筑/环境 > 工程监理 > 第1章 计算机控制概论
第1章计算机控制概论课程特点•综合性强–计算机控制技术是计算机科学技术、自动化理论技术与客观对象紧密结合的产物,涉及到控制论、信息论、电子技术和系统工程等诸多领域。•应用广泛–从最初的炼油控制装置,到现在应用于国防、工业、航天、运输、家电等不同领域的规模和特征不同的计算机控制系统,对社会进步的重要性与日俱增。•知识更新快–随着计算机控制技术各相关学科的飞速发展,如计算方法、控制策略、软硬件技术、网络通信技术的不断推陈出新,这门综合性理论技术被不断推向新的高度,成为知识内容更新最快的学科之一。两个方面•《计算机控制技术与系统》分两个方面–计算机控制技术包括计算机控制理论和方法,如采样系统、离散系统和数字系统理论基础,数字控制器的基本控制算法、现代、预测、智能控制方法等,还包括过程通道技术、抗干扰技术、软件技术以及网络通信技术等集成计算机控制系统的重要技术。–计算机控制系统着重介绍大型过程计算机控制系统的几种型式,如DCS、FCS和管控一体化的生产企业综合自动化系统。学习意义•能源、电力等过程工业面向的是复杂、多元及综合的系统,属于技术密集型的行业,随着本体制造技术与生产工艺的进步,系统越来越向大规模的方向发展,因此该行业的安全、高效运作完全建立在高度的自动化技术平台上,对生产信息化、自动化、智能化的要求越来越高。课程的发展•控制理论的发展–控制科学的发展过程•技术更新–软硬件、检测、通信、网络技术的发展•体系的演化–从最初的数据监测与采集装置到直接控制系统,再到分层控制的SCADA系统,进一步分散化为DCS系统,以及PLC、FCS系统,规模日益扩大,系统的组成也更为灵活。为提高企业的市场竞争力,实施管控一体化的计算机集成控制系统CIPS也在过程工业自动化中,日益得到重视和发展。这门课程的内涵将日益得到丰富和发展1.1过程计算机控制系统的原理和组成•过程计算机–亦称工业控制计算机,是适应工业环境下生产要求,在线、实时工作的计算机系统。数字计算机执行器对象测量变送给定过程计算机系统输出+-D/AA/D生产过程•过程计算机控制系统原则性结构•过程计算机的工作原理–实时数据采集:对来自测量变送装置的被控量的瞬时值进行检测和输入。–实时控制决策:对采集到的被控量进行分析和处理,并按已定的控制规律,决定将要采取的控制行为。–实时控制输出:根据控制策略,适时地对执行机构发出控制信号,完成控制任务。•过程计算机与通用计算机的差别•①有丰富的过程I/O及人机I/O功能;•②为了保证实时性,采用实时操作系统并增加了许多支持功能;•③为了长期稳定工作,采取了包括冗余在内的许多RAS(Reliability,Availability,Serviceability)技术。1.1.1过程计算机的硬件系统CPU内存模拟量输入通道模拟量输出通道I/O控制器I/O控制器I/O控制器输入设备输出设备后援存储器I/O接口外部设备通信接口外部总线数字量输入通道数字量输出通道测量变送执行机构电气开关电气开关生产过程内部总线•一、计算机•作用:数字控制器•结构:中央处理机(CPU)、内部存贮器(RAM、ROM)、总线(数据、地址、控制总线)及各种输入/输出(I/O)接口等。•类型:可编程序控制器(PLC)、工控机(IPC)、单片机、数字信号处理器(DSP)、智能调节器等,都是常用的控制器。•计算机与过程I/O子系统之间可以采用不同的接口关系,这就决定了计算机控制系统的结构模式,即内总线结构或外总线结构。•内总线在计算机各内部模块之间传送各种控制、地址与数据信号,并为各模块提供统一的电源,常用内总线如IBMPC总线、多总线、STD总线、ISA总线、PCI总线等;•外总线是计算机系统之间或计算机与智能设备之间进行信息传送的公共通道。常用外总线有RS-232C、RS-485和USB等。•二、计算机外部设备–通常把外部设备分为四类:输入设备和输出设备;外部存贮器;过程输入/输出设备;通信设备。1.1.2过程计算机的软件系统•软件是指能完成各种功能的计算机程序的总和。过程控制过程监视公共服务程序应用软件数据库管理系统语言处理程序支持软件(工具软件)操作系统(管理程序)系统软件软件•系统软件主要包括操作系统、各种支持软件(或称工具软件)以及语言和语言处理程序。•过程控制应用软件一般包括过程输入程序、基于经典、现代或智能控制理论控制算法的过程控制程序、过程输出程序、人机接口程序、打印显示程序及各种公共服务子程序。过程计算机软件系统的特点•过程计算机控制系统是实时系统。实时系统是指对响应时间要求比较高的系统,具有实时性、在线性和并发性的特点。•实时性是指在一个确定的有限时间内,系统对外部产生的激励必须作出响应。•并发性指系统要求同时完成多个相互独立的任务,如过程控制中的采样、计算、打印、控制等,这些任务一方面受到系统时钟的定时控制,另一方面相互制约,使整个系统中诸多任务并行工作,同步前进。•在线性指实时系统和被处理过程直接相连,组成了一个嵌入式的计算机系统,具有很高的可靠性要求。1.2过程计算机控制系统的分类•数据采集和处理系统•直接数字控制系统•计算机监督控制系统•集散型控制系统•现场总线控制系统。1.2.1数据采集与处理系统(DataAcquisitionSystem,DAS)•是以计算机为核心对生产过程进行智能化、全工况开环监视的系统•主要功能:–数据采集及预处理–内部信息的定期计算和处理–报警处理和操作指导–人机联系与信息输出等计算机过程输入通道测量变送生产过程显示器操作人员打印机音响灯光报警执行机构图1-3计算机数据采集与处理系统框图1.2.2直接数字控制系统(DirectDigitalControl,DDC)•DDC由计算机直接对生产过程进行控制,计算机取代模拟调节器作为生产过程的控制装置,通过模拟量输入通道(AI)和开关量输入通道(DI)实时采集数据,按控制规律进行数值计算,经模拟量输出通道(AO)和开关量输出通道(DO)直接控制生产过程。计算机过程输入通道测量变送生产过程显示器打印机报警执行机构过程输出通道操作台图1-4直接数字控制系统框图DDC的功能•巡回检测:–显示参数值、打印制表、越限报警、故障自诊断、自动/手动切换等。•多回路控制:–分时对各回路进行控制,是时间离散控制系统。•系统组态:–通过人机接口,可根据控制功能需要,用软件来指定功能块、以填表方式指定功能块的地址和参数,进行功能块连接,亦可对控制器参数进行调整,称之为系统组态。•实现各种复杂的控制算法:–在控制规律方面,不仅能实现一般的或改进的比例、积分、微分(PID)算法,还能实现如前馈控制、串级控制、解耦控制、纯滞后补偿控制、自适应控制、自校正控制、最优控制等控制算法。由于DDC是计算机应用于过程控制的典型系统,现常用来泛指计算机控制系统1.2.3计算机监督控制系统(SupervisoryComputerControl,SCC)•通常采用两级控制形式,由起监督作用的上位机和面向生产过程的下位机组成。SCC计算机DDC计算机或调节器过程I/O通道生产过程显示器打印机报警过程I/O通道DDC计算机或调节器操作台...图1-5计算机监督控制系统原理图监督控制系统SCC的功能•下位机功能:回路控制(DDC功能)•上位机功能:–子回路装置的切除或投入–子回路状态及控制效果的监视(DAS功能)–子回路控制最佳设定值的计算,使生产过程能在协调或最优化的程度上达到要求的性能指标。举例•以火电厂单元机组为例,单元机组的各个子系统,如锅炉自动控制系统(给水、燃烧、汽温控制等),锅炉燃烧器管理系统,单元机组协调控制系统,汽机自动调速系统,机组自动同期系统,发电机自动励磁调节系统等都可由监督控制系统进行监控。在正常工况下,监督计算机协调各子系统的工作,控制生产过程在经济、最优的运行状态。启停工况时,计算机对启、停进程中各参数和设备状态进行监视、判断和计算,并通过子系统进行相应控制,投入或切除各有关装置,使整个启停过程时间最短,并保证所有设备的安全。1.2.4集散型控制系统(TotalDistributedControlSystem,DCS)•以多台微型计算机为基础,采用数据通信和CRT显示技术,应用控制理论,对生产过程进行分散控制、集中操作、分级管理、分而自治和综合协调的系统。DCS的特点•硬件积木化–硬件采用积木化组装结构,系统配置灵活,可以方便的构成多级控制体统。•软件模块化–为用户提供了丰富的功能软件,主要包括控制软件包、操作显示软件包、报表显示软件包等,用户只需按要求选用即可。•控制组态化–具有常用的运算和控制模块,控制工程师只需按照系统的控制方案,选择模块,并以填表方式来定义这些软功能模块,进行控制系统的组态。•通信网络化–通信网络是分散控制系统的神经中枢,它将物理上分散的多台计算机装置有机地联系起来,实现了相互协调、资源共享的集中管理。•高可靠性–DCS的可靠性高体现在系统结构、冗余技术、自诊断功能、抗干扰措施,高性能的元件等方面。DCS的结构与功能现场变送器、执行器分布式处理单元I/OI/O...分布式处理单元I/OI/O...…...工程师站操作员站操作员站…...服务器/功能站生产管理WEB服务统计与优化设备维护…...管理层监督控制与协调优化现场直接控制•其标准体系结构按功能分为三层功能结构:–管理层主要功能为生产调度管理及厂级优化;–监督控制和协调优化层主要是机组级的集中操作、协调控制和运行优化,这部分可分为运行人员操作站、工程师工作站和监控计算机;–直接控制层由分布式多功能处理单元组成,按功能分为现场控制站、监测站,用于实现地理上分散的回路控制和检测功能。–整个DCS系统通过通信技术实现控制指令及各种信息的传递和数据资源的共享。1.2.5现场总线控制系统(FieldbusControlSystem,FCS)•现场总线是安装在制造或过程区域的现场装置与控制室内的自动控制装置之间的数字式、串行、多点通信的数据总线。•基于现场总线和智能化仪表的现场总线控制系统是新一代的分布式控制系统。FCS特点•只有管理级-现场总线控制级两层,结构更分散,性能更可靠,造价更低–现场总线控制级一般包括工作站、现场智能仪表–控制功能分散到现场智能仪表上•开放式互联,互操性,解决信息孤岛,为生产管理的全数字化提供实现的可能。1.2.6可编程序控制器系统(ProgrammableLogicalController,PLC)•可编程序控制器(ProgrammableLogicalController,PLC)是一种工业控制计算机,能快速、可靠地构建控制系统。•与普通计算机的差别–①外观与PC机差异较大,适用于工业环境的安装使用,可靠性高;–②编程语言与PC机不同,一般采用图形化的编程方式;–③工作过程与PC机不同,为循环扫描工作方式。PLC特点•PLC可靠性高,抗干扰能力强,使用简单方便•PLC系统接线简单,设计容易,不需要用户进行电路板的设计,因此开发周期短•PLC系统具有标准的图形方式和文本方式的组态软件,编程简单直观,程序易于调试和修改•利用PLC网络和通信技术易于实现复杂的分散控制任务PLC系统的三层结构MELSECNET/H控制层(25M/10Mbps)设备层(10Mbps)现场总线CC-LinkMELSECNET/H远程网变频器远程端子人机界面机械手第三方产品信息层(100M/10Mbps)EthernetMELSECNET/H控制层(25M/10Mbps)设备层(10Mbps)现场总线CC-LinkMELSECNET/H远程网变频器远程端子人机界面机械手第三方产品信息层(100M/10Mbps)Ethernet1.2.7计算机集成控制系统(ComputerIntegratedProcessSystem,CIPS)•CIPS是针对流程工业的特点,综合运用计算机技术、现代化管理技术、信息技术、控制技术、系统工程技术来改造传统意义上的过程工业,实现生产环节
本文标题:第1章 计算机控制概论
链接地址:https://www.777doc.com/doc-5932644 .html